Only one Escherichia coli has about two million LPS molecules for each mobile. Endotoxins Have a very substantial warmth balance making it unattainable to demolish them beneath typical sterilizing situations. They can be amphipathic molecules that have a Web negative charge in Resolution. As a consequence of their hydrophobicity, They may be prone to have sturdy affinities for other hydrophobic components like plastic products and solutions Utilized in the laboratory. For this reason, carryover contamination from laboratory beakers, stirbars, and also other labware is typical.

Nonetheless, each test formats have problems with their status as homogeneous assays that may be materially disturbed (inhibited or stimulated) by numerous probable constituents with the sample. To beat this simple limitation, samples click here have to be diluted in order to reduced the concentrations of interfering factors. For the same rationale, spike controls are demanded to be able to prove the validity of the test consequence. What is endotoxin testing? Endotoxin testing or bacterial endotoxin test is definitely an in vitro assay utilized to detect bacterial endotoxins. This can be accomplished through numerous methods like the usage of Limulus amebocyte lysate (LAL), the lysate in blood cells from horseshoe crabs to detect bacterial contamination in products as well as a recombinant cascade reagent (rCR) which simulates the normal LAL reaction with no use of blood cells from horseshoe crabs.

Bacterial Endotoxins Test is totally harmonized based on the Q4B annex fourteen revealed from the ICH in 2012 [29]. From the IP and USP you will find a few achievable possibilities: The gel-clot approach, which happens to be determined by gel development; the turbidimetric method, determined by the development of turbidity following cleavage of an endogenous substrate; plus the chromogenic technique, based on the development of coloration after cleavage of a synthetic peptide-chromogen elaborate [30,31]. The JP outlines two specific assays: the gel-clot methods, which might be based on gel formation with the response of the lysate TS with endotoxins as well as the photometric techniques, depending on endotoxin-induced optical improvements of your lysate TS.
